Main Office
925 S Vista Ave, Boise, ID 83705-2426
(208) 367-1688
We Are Here
Restaurants in Boise, Idaho
Main Office
925 S Vista Ave, Boise, ID 83705-2426
(208) 367-1688
Copyright © 2024 WebForCompany.com. All rights reserved.